crispy honey garlic chicken

Sticky, crispy bites of chicken coated in a sweet and savory garlic sauce make this the kind of dinner everybody suddenly shows up early for. Simple pantry ingredients and easy steps keep it totally doable, even on one of those long, messy weekdays.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 1 1/2 lbs chicken breast c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 1 cup flour
  • 2 eggs beaten
  • 1/3 cup honey
  • 4 cloves garlic minced
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• oil for frying
  • sesame seeds for topping
  • parsley for topping

Method
 

  1. Coat the chicken pieces in beaten egg.
  2. Cover the chicken pieces in flour until fully coated.
  3. Fry the chicken in hot oil until golden, crispy, and cooked through.
  4. Simmer the honey, garlic, and soy sauce in a skillet for 2–3 minutes.
  5. Toss the crispy chicken into the sauce until fully coated.
  6. Sprinkle with sesame seeds and parsley before serving hot.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3–4 days. Serve with steamed rice, roasted vegetables, or a simple green salad for an easy comfort-food meal.
